GREPgrep (global search regular expression(RE) and print out the line,全面搜索正则表达式并把行打印出来)是一种强大的文本搜索工具,它能使用正则表达式搜索文本,并把匹配的行打印出来。Unix的grep家族包括grep、egrep和fgrep。 基本简介 egrep和fgrep的命令只跟grep有很小不同。
目录安装目标安装es1. docker pull2. 临时安装生成文件3. 设置外部数据卷4. 停止并删除临时容器5. 重新起容器并挂载外部文件夹安装kibana1. 运行临时容器2. 创建本地挂载文件3. 停掉临时容器并重新启动4. 进入elasticsearch容器获取token5. 进入kibana容器获取验证码6. 重置elast
搜索框功能实现 根据输入框信息传入,对比数据库对应表里的数据进行显示 const db = wx.cloud.database() Page({ data: { search: '' }, onLoad: function (options) { }, GetSearchInput: function (
Elasticsearch查询 什么是Elasticsearch? Elasticsearch is a real-time, distributed storage, search, and analytics engine Elasticsearch 是一个实时的分布式存储、搜索、分析的引擎。 介绍那儿有几个关键字: 实时 分布式 搜索 分析 于是我们就得知道Elasticsearch
react-类组件的路由传参-7种 react-router-dom版本:"react-router-dom": "5.2.1" 声明式导航 1. params传参---match {/* params传参 */} <NavLink to='/layout/First/zhangsan/18'>First</NavLink> <Route path='/layout/First/:name/:age&
Using binary search, time complexity: O(log(x)) class Solution { public int mySqrt(int x) { int l=1, r =x; while(l<r-1){ int mid=l+(r-l)/2; int temp = x/mid; if(temp==mid) return m
创建一个winform 项目。 同一个类中。创建一个用户控件类 创建一个组合搜索框控件。 // 创建完成后,在 工具栏中选择 工具 ---选项 ---windows窗体设计器---右侧 工具箱--自动填充工具箱 选择为true. 关闭主程序设计页面,重新生成解决方案。就可以使用自定义控件了。 为空间添加
Elasticsearch 查询语句采用基于 RESTful 风格的接口封装成 JSON 格式的对象,称之为 Query DSL。Elasticsearch 查询分类大致分为全文查询、词项查询、复合查询、嵌套查询、位置查询、特殊查询。 Elasticsearch 查询从机制分为两种,一种是根据用户输入的查询词,通过排序模型计算文
方法1 <Footer v-show="$route.path=='/home'||$route.path=='/search'"></Footer> 方法2:路由元信息 找到路由文件router/index.js,配置meta字段 配置路由的时候,可以给路由添加元信息【meta】,路由需要配置对象,他的key不能乱写 //配置路由 routes:[ { path:"/home&quo
1.定义 特点: Elasticsearch 是用 Java 实现的,开源的搜索引擎。它可以快速地储存,搜索和分析海量数据, 维基百科,Stack Overflow,Github等都采用它Elasticsearch 的底层是开源库 Lucene , 但是,没法直接使用Lucene,必须自己写代码去调用它的接口 分词说明 搜索引擎在对数据
网上看了很多关于这题的解答,基本上都没讲的太清楚,关于解题思路很多都是一笔带过,然后给出大段的代码,这种解题文章没意思。 本文只讲解题思路,不给出代码,但求尽量把解题思路讲清晰。 做本题所必需的前置知识条件 二叉排序树的中序遍历序列是一个递增序列,这个是做这道题必须知道的前
1. 前言 selenium 原本是一款自动化测试工具,因其出色的页面数据解析和用户行为模拟能力而常用于爬虫程序中,致使爬虫程序的爬取过程更简单、快捷。 爬虫程序与其它类型程序相比较,本质一样,为数据提供处理逻辑,只是爬虫程序的数据来源于 HTML 代码片段中。 怎样准确查找到页面中数据所
I user Trie to store the products. For every Trie node, it has the links to the next character and a PriorityQueue. The PriorityQueue is used to store all products has has a prefix till the node's character. After the Trie is build up, the searching
一、HTML+CSS实现淘宝首页 仿写淘宝页面,趁着元旦假期终于把这个淘宝页面给做好了,原创不易,欢迎大家点赞和评论 二、效果图如下: 三、部分源代码如下:(如需要全部代码 关注我或者私信我评论区留言我发你们邮箱,原创不易,记得点赞和收藏哦)。 HTML部分源代码如下: <!DOCTYPE html> <h
关注公众号,获取测试开发实战干货合辑。本文节选自霍格沃兹《测试开发实战进阶》课程教学内容,进阶学习文末加群。 数据驱动就是通过数据的改变驱动自动化测试的执行,最终引起测试结果的改变。简单来说,就是 参数化在自动化测试中的应用 。 测试过程中使用 数据驱动的优势 主要体现
#include <stdio.h> #define MAXN 10 int search(int list[], int n, int x); int main() { int i, index, n, x; int a[MAXN]; scanf("%d", &n); for (i = 0; i < n; i++) scanf("%d", &a[i]); scanf(&
我们经常都会遇到获取地址栏search里面的某个值,之前常用的办法是把search各种split然后再获取,刚刚得知了一种快速获取j变为json的方法,记录一下 var search= '?id=1&username=张三&age=19'; search = new URLSearchParams(search); console.log(search.get('id')) // 返回 "1" cons
虽然使用Linux好多年了,使用vim也好多年了,但是使用vim进行search的时候重来也没有想过要添加动态效果,近来突然有了兴致想要添加这个功能,不过发现居然不好用,在百度上找了好长时间居然没有一个关于incsearch不好用、无效果的文章,不过百度上也不是啥也没有找到,一个其他内容的帖子写了
一、安装 (一)Elastic search 1. 拉取镜像:docker pull elasticsearch:7.4.2 2. 创建容器:docker run -d --name es -p 9200:9200 -p 9300:9300 -e ES_JAVA_OPTS="-Xms512m -Xmx512m" -e "discovery.type=single-node" elasticsearch:7.4.2 3. 进入es容器,在文件config/elasti
# leetcode [701. 二叉搜索树中的插入操作](https://leetcode-cn.com/problems/insert-into-a-binary-search-tree/) 给定二叉搜索树(BST)的根节点 `root` 和要插入树中的值 `value` ,将值插入二叉搜索树。 返回插入后二叉搜索树的根节点。 输入数据 **保证** ,新值和原始二叉搜索
Header搜索组件:选择性CV router/index.js import SearchCourse from '../views/SearchCourse.vue' const routes = [ // ... { path: '/course/search', name: 'search-course', component: SearchCourse, },
面试题1:路由传递参数(对象写法)path是否可以结合params参数一起使用? 答:路由跳转传参的时候,对象的写法可以是name,path形式,但是需要注意的是,path这种写法与params参数一起使用 this.$router.push({path:'/search',params:{keyword:this.keyword},query:{k:this.keyword.toUpperCase()}
允许父组件再子组件中指定位置插入内容 Son.vue <button> <slot></slot> </button> Father.vue <v-button> <i>Icon</i> search </v-button> components: { "v-button": Son } 效果:
# 1、 npm i --save lodash # 2、对应的页面引入 import _ from 'lodash' # 防抖:_.debounce 原理:原理是在事件被触发n秒后再执行回调,如果在这n秒内又被触发,则重新计时。也就是说事件来了,先setTimeout定个时,n秒后再去触发回调函数。它和节流的不同在于如果某段时间内事件以
A Binary Search Tree (BST) is recursively defined as a binary tree which has the following properties: The left subtree of a node contains only nodes with keys less than the node's key.The right subtree of a node contains only nodes with keys greater